Abstract
Classifications of Law
Law can be defined as a set of rules and regulations which governs the
human conduct or human behaviour. Law are the set norms which
maintain the law and order in the society. But according to the Austin’s
theory “A rule laid down for the guidance of an intelligent being by an
intelligent being having power him”. It is difficult to express but law is
defined by various authors differently.
For a proper understanding of a law, a classification of law is not only
desirable but also necessary. It clears the relation between different rules
and their effect on each other. Mainly the classification of law means the
varieties of law which governs the country. Mainly laws are divided in
two parts National/ state law and International law. When we come to the
National law it further divided into 2 parts i.e. Public law and private law
and same in international law. Like this the hierarchy moves and defines
various types of laws.
Classification of laws have been made from time to time. While
classifying laws there is not a guarantee that law will be permanent. Law
keeps on changing according to the needs of the people at different time
and at different places. This project will give an idea about how the laws
are classified differently at different point of time.
